step4. Phase 2. AI 두뇌 탑재 (OpenClaw & LLM)
퀀트 자동매매 시스템에 AI 두뇌 탑재하기
무중단 인프라 위에 생명을 불어넣을 차례입니다. 자율 행동 에이전트(OpenClaw)를 이식하고, 거대 언어 모델(Gemini, OpenAI)을 연결하여 스스로 시장을 분석하고 텔레그램으로 통제하는 지능형 관제소를 구축합니다.
지난 [Phase 1] 무중단 인프라 구축 포스팅에서는 시놀로지 NAS와 Docker를 활용해 절대 죽지 않는 강철 같은 서버 뼈대를 만들었습니다. 하지만 아무리 튼튼한 몸(서버)이라도 '뇌'가 없으면 단순 반복 작업밖에 하지 못합니다.
오늘 Phase 2에서는 우리 시스템에 강력한 AI 두뇌(LLM)와 자율 행동 신경망(OpenClaw)을 이식하고, 언제 어디서든 스마트폰으로 통제할 수 있는 텔레그램(Telegram) 원격 제어소를 구축해 보겠습니다.
자작투자 AI 시스템의 3대 핵심 코어
OpenClaw
목적을 부여하면 스스로 코드를 수정하고 데이터를 수집하는 자율 에이전트.
Gemini
Google API 로 연결되어 시장 뉴스를 분석하고 복잡한 로그의 의미를 해석하는 초거대 AI 두뇌.
Telegram Bot
실시간 에러 알림 수신 및 시스템 긴급 정지(Kill Switch)를 위한 양방향 원격 제어 채널.
1. 목적 기반 행동 에이전트, OpenClaw 세팅
단순히 질문에 대답만 하는 챗봇 시대는 끝났습니다. AI 퀀트 시스템에는 스스로 코드 수정, 데이터 가공도 하는 '행동하는 비서'가 필요하며, 그 역할을 OpenClaw가 수행합니다. 아직 OpenClaw 는 매일매일 발전하는 오픈소스라 혹시모를 보안이슈를 차단하기위해 내 로컬 PC가 아닌 시놀로지 NAS의 가상머신(VM) - Rocky Linux OS 에 독립적으로 격리(Isolation) 시켜 세팅했습니다.
💡 Tip: Linux setting 은 유튜브에 많은 자료가 있고 누구나 쉽게 설치 가능
Synology NAS 의 가상머신(Rocky Linux)에 직접 에이전트를 구동하는 경우, 로컬PC에서 Web Control 로 접속을 하기위해서는 SSH Local Port Forwarding (SSH 로컬 포트 포워딩) - SSH를 이용해 로컬 포트를 원격 서버 또는 내부망 서비스에 안전하게 연결하는 터널링이 필요합니다. http://127.0.0.1:18789/#token=xxxxx 브라우저에서 해당 url 로 Web Control 접속가능.(token은 openclaw 설치시 설정한 token으로 대체)
2. 지능 연결 및 API 브릿지 분배
OpenClaw라는 신체를 얻었으니, 이제 천재적인 두뇌(LLM)를 연결해 줄 차례입니다. 비용 효율이 극강인 Google Gemini(AI Studio 에서 API Key 발급)를 메인으로 연동합니다.
🚨 [경고] 구글 계정 밴(Ban) 사태 방지
최근 웹 로그인 토큰(OAuth)을 편법으로 빼내어 에이전트에 물리다가 구글 계정 전체가 영구 정지 당하는 사태가 속출하고 있습니다. 소중한 개인 데이터를 지키기 위해 반드시 Google AI Studio에서 정식 발급받은 API Key 방식을 사용하고, .env 파일에 안전하게 격리해야 합니다.
LLM 모델 선택
API Key 방식을 통해 무거운 뉴스 심리 분석 또는 대량의 증시데이터 분석에 사용할 주력 모델로 google/gemini-2.5-flash-preview을 선택했습니다. 개발구현 단계에서는 우선 token 비용이 저렴한 가성비 모델로 선택. (추후 언제든 모델 변경가능.)
3. 텔레그램을 통한 원격 관제탑 구축
Quant 자동매매 시스템을 돌려놓고 본업에 집중하고 있는데 서버에 이상발생 또는 갑자기 생각난 작업을 지시할때 텔레그램(Telegram) 봇은 가장 가볍고 즉각적인 퀀트 시스템의 원격 관제탑입니다.
원격 관제탑 알림 트래픽 비중
텔레그램 봇은 단순한 알림(Push)을 넘어, /stop_trading 커맨드를 통한 시장 폭락장 긴급 강제 정지(Kill Switch) 기능을 수행하는 양방향 제어소입니다. 가장 중요하게 모니터링하는 알림 트래픽의 비중은 차트와 같습니다.
- 위험 지표(ATR) 경보: 시스템 변동성 초과 시 실시간 경고 푸시
- Batch 완료 보고: 매일 자정, KIS 데이터 갱신 성공 여부 알림
- API 토큰 갱신: 한국투자증권 접속 토큰 정상 발급 모니터링
- 긴급 에러 핸들링: 매매 로직 충돌 및 DB 접속 에러 즉각 수신
"Phase 2. 자율 행동 유기체의 완성"
이제 자작투자 시스템은 스스로 파이썬 코드를 작성하고(OpenClaw), 똑똑한 두뇌로 시장을 분석하며(Gemini), 문제가 생기면 즉각 주인에게 보고하는(Telegram) 완벽한 유기체로 거듭났습니다.
인프라와 AI 두뇌까지 모두 갖췄으니, 다음 [Phase 3]에서는 실제로 돈이 벌리는 핵심 로직, 즉 "조건검색 다중 필터 및 자동매매 알고리즘의 뼈대 설계" 과정을 본격적으로 다루어 보겠습니다.

